Report on Australian Diving Deaths
1972-1993

A thorough review of the 301 known diving and snorkeling related deaths in Australia between 1972-1993, including detailed incident reports, tables of relevant contributing factors and discussions about lessons to be learned from these deaths.

This text is a must for all serious divers, instructors and dive physicians.

“Douglas Walker has made available the history of diving fatalities in such a way that there can be no excuse for either diving instructors or physicians not to have learned from them” …
Dr Carl Edmonds

Report on Australian Diving Deaths 1994-98

A review of the 92 diving & snorkelling-related deaths in Australia during that period.

By Dr. Douglas Walker. 64 Pages
